Transaction 6b909656460ecf286ed4603e9d97b5be9dcc83654bd724be9ffdf33641d549b8
1 Input
1 Output
-
6b909656460ecf286ed4603e9d97b5be9dcc83654bd724be9ffdf33641d549b8:0
- value
- 18918
- script pubkey
- OP_0 OP_PUSHBYTES_32 bd6f1e4cf6fdd2abe978430e739182d8c90f4b8292df24046f7a471888e58952
- address
- bc1qh4h3un8klhf2h6tcgv888yvzmrys7juzjt0jgpr00fr33z8939fqm42krw